* python3: define a profile directory pathMingli Yu2020-07-121-0/+1
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| After ccache upgrade to 3.7.10, there comes below error when enable ccache to build python3 and check [1] and [2] for more details. | Python-3.8.3/Modules/_contextvarsmodule.c:43:1: error: source locations for function 'PyInit__contextvars' have changed, the profile data may be out of date [-Werror=coverage-mismatch] That's because the logic for profile directory changes a little in [3] after ccache upgrades to 3.7.10. So define a profile directory path accordingly to fix the above error. * python3: fix PGO for non-reproducible biniariesRyan Rowe2020-06-161-6/+6
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| When PGO was disabled by default by e53ebf29, a bug was introduced that prevented PGO from ever being enabled. At the time at which extra config is appended to PACKAGECONFIG_CONFARGS, PACKAGECONFIG_PGO remains unevaluated in PACKAGECONFIG_class-target, due to setting its value in an anonymous Python function. As a result, the PGO options options will never be included.
